Braga is considered the third most important city in the country after Lisbon (capital) and Oporto. It is the main city of the Minho region and it is surrounded by the Spanish Galicia in the North and by the Douro river (the world's oldest wine region - home to the production of Port Wine) in the South. The closest international airport is in Oporto, some 45Km from Braga city centre (40 minutes drive via highway). The closest Spanish international airport is Vigo at 100km also connected by highway. Lisbon airport is 350 km from Braga.

"NET Station: shaping radio for web environment" is a research project on the adaptation of traditional radio to the web. It is carried out at Communication and Society Research Centre (University of Minho) and is funded by FCT, the Portuguese Foundation for Science and Technology.

The Communication and Society Research Centre is an organisation permanently dedicated to fundamental and applied research. It was founded in 2001 and is organised in three research groups: 1) Media and Journalism; 2) Cultural Studies; 3) Communication, Organisations and Social Dynamics. In 2008 it was acknowledged as an Excellent research centre by the Portuguese Foundation for Science and Technology.
